
【计】 microprocessor debugging program
微处理机调试程序(Microprocessor Debugger)指用于检测、诊断和修复微处理器系统软硬件错误的专用工具集。它通常包含硬件探头和软件界面,实现对目标系统运行状态的实时监控与控制。以下是其核心功能的专业解析:
硬件层交互
通过JTAG(Joint Test Action Group)或SWD(Serial Wire Debug)接口直接访问微处理器的寄存器、内存及外设。调试器可暂停处理器执行、设置断点(Breakpoint)并单步执行指令,例如ARM CoreSight技术允许非侵入式跟踪指令流。
实时数据分析
支持捕获内存地址总线和数据总线的实时信号,诊断总线竞争或时序违规问题。典型应用包括逻辑分析仪集成(如Lauterbach Trace32工具),可可视化程序执行路径。
权威参考文献:
注:因搜索结果未提供直接链接,参考文献信息基于行业标准文档及专业出版物名称给出。
微处理机调试程序是专门针对微处理器(即CPU为核心的微型计算机系统)开发的调试工具或软件,主要用于检测、分析和修复嵌入式系统或底层硬件开发中的代码错误。以下是详细解释:
微处理机调试程序指通过软硬件结合的方式,对微处理器运行的程序进行错误诊断与修正的工具。它能够实时监控微处理器的寄存器、内存状态及指令执行流程。
错误定位与修复
通过断点调试、寄存器监控等功能,识别代码中的逻辑错误或硬件交互异常(如时序错误)。
硬件兼容性验证
针对微处理器的特定架构(如ARM、x86),验证程序在真实硬件环境中的执行效果。
性能优化
分析代码执行效率,优化内存占用或指令流水线利用率(例如通过反汇编查看机器码执行路径)。
普通调试工具(如IDE内置调试器)侧重软件逻辑,而微处理机调试程序需结合仿真器(如JTAG)或专用硬件探头,直接与微处理器的物理引脚交互。
可通过查看更完整的调试流程与硬件交互原理。
百依百顺标准总线接口波尖不遮没脉冲等轴晶系多层式容器二甲替嗪恶性痈福诺一九●氟碳┓镧矿故障查找手册合法的净流动资本的净利润技术模型凯流言蜚语酩酊麻醉明示约因哌┎甲酸片柱钙石晴朗的倾斜误差全封闭电动机设计方针授与者特工调节滑块同业往来凸面法兰微妙